Project Overview

Using R as a tool and Trackman CSVs as my data, I was able to craft a report that analyzes a pitcher's season and how they pitched versus specific teams, providing valuable scouting insights and performance patterns.

R Programming Trackman Data Season-Long Analysis Team Matchups

Project Description

This report was created with the goal of evaluating a pitcher's season and performance against different teams. It provides a comprehensive view of how a pitcher has performed throughout the year while breaking down their effectiveness against specific opponents.

Season Summary Components

The report begins with comprehensive season statistics including pitches thrown, batters faced, strikeouts, walks, hits, extra-base hits, max velocity, whiffs, strike percentage, CSW%, pitch win performance in 3-2 and 1-1 counts, and negative to positive transitions.

Pitch Metrics Table

Usage and detailed metrics including velocity, spin, extension, break, tilt, zone-adjusted VAA, release point, and arm angle approximation.

Results Analysis

Zone percentage, chase rate, and batted ball outcomes including ground balls, line drives, and fly balls.

Movement Plot

Pitch movement visualization with arm angle annotations showing the complete arsenal profile.

Release Point Plot

Consistency analysis of release mechanics across all pitch types throughout the season.

Location Analysis

Comprehensive pitch location visualizations showing command patterns and tendencies.

Whiff Locations

Detailed analysis of where swings and misses are generated across the strike zone.

Team-by-Team Matchup Analysis

One of the most valuable features of this report is the comprehensive team-by-team breakdown. Each opposing team receives its own dedicated page that analyzes how the pitcher performed against that specific opponent throughout the season.

  • Individual batter performance statistics versus the pitcher
  • Left-handed hitter (LHH) splits for each team
  • Right-handed hitter (RHH) splits for each team
  • Complete matchup history with outcomes and patterns
  • Strategic insights for future matchups and game planning

This level of detail allows pitchers and coaches to identify which opponents they've been most effective against, which batters pose the greatest challenges, and how to adjust their approach based on platoon advantages. It's an invaluable tool for scouting preparation and in-game strategy.
